Kennesaw's red clay soil is beautiful but demanding. When you're dealing with artificial turf repair here, drainage is non-negotiable—that dense clay underneath holds moisture like nobody's business, and poor drainage can turn a small repair into a bigger problem fast. We account for this during every fix, making sure water flows away from the turf and down into proper drainage channels. Heat is another factor. With those 90-plus-degree days baking down on your yard, seams can separate, and UV damage shows up quicker than it might elsewhere. Our Cobb County red clay compacts tight and doesn't drain naturally. During repair work, we install or improve subsurface drainage to prevent water pooling under the turf. This stops mold growth and extends the life of your repair significantly—especially critical given our heat and occasional heavy rain.
Small tears, worn patches, and seam separations are absolutely repairable. We patch damaged sections, re-secure loose seams, and blend repairs so they're virtually invisible. Full replacement is only necessary if damage is extensive or the original turf is near end-of-life.
Most repairs take one day, sometimes less. Seam work and patching are quick. Larger projects involving drainage correction might take two days. We schedule around your schedule and work efficiently so you're back to enjoying your yard fast.
Yes—we source matching material whenever possible and blend the repair carefully. If your original turf is discontinued, we find the closest color and pile height. Our goal is a repair you won't notice, not a patchwork yard.
